Carrie Coon Age, Birth Year, and Career Timeline

Carrie Coon is an American actress born on January 24, 1981, which makes her 43 years old in 2025. She is known for her work in film, television, and theater, with leading roles in series such as The Leftovers and Fargo and acclaimed performances in movies like Gone Girl and The Post. Carrie Coon Age and Birth Details

Carrie Coon was born January 24, 1981. As of 2025, she is 43 years old. She is an American actress from Cushing, Wisconsin. Her birth year anchors her career timeline and helps frame her ongoing work across television, film, and stage.

Notable Career Milestones and Projects

  • The Leftovers (2014–2017): Leading role as Nora Durst, widely recognized as a career breakthrough.
  • Fargo (2017): Season 3 lead, earning a Critics Choice Award nomination.
  • Gone Girl (2014): Early major film role that raised her profile.
  • The Post (2017) and The Immigrant (2013): Key film performances showcasing range.
  • Stage work: Continued appearances in theater productions in New York and regionally.
